Rangers boss Philippe Clement and Celtic manager Brendan Rodgers speak to Sky Sports ahead of Sunday's Old Firm clash.
Philippe Clement says he is ready for an 'intense' Old Firm clash, while Brendan Rodgers insists Sunday's match is not a must-win for Celtic. The two sides meet for the third time this season, live on Sky Sports from 11am - with kick-off at 12pm. Celtic go into the derby one point ahead of their rivals in the table - but Clement's side have a game in hand, so either team could take real control of the title race with victory.
